TICKET — MISSED PICK-UP, MASTER KEY SET

For records: the scheduled collection of the master key set for the Quarrow Street depot did not occur on Tuesday. The courier from Falkmere Express arrived after the front office had closed, and no alternate contact was reachable. The keys remained in the sealed transfer pouch inside the duty safe overnight; pouch integrity was verified Wednesday morning and noted in the log. A replacement pick-up is now confirmed for Thursday, 09:00. For the rescheduled hand-over, the following applies.

dispatch memo: the sorius tamius courier leaves the praeth ledger at gate 4873 under passcode 928014

Hi Dara,

Since you're joining the rotation this week, a heads-up: we're replacing Grindstone, our homegrown job queue, with Relayline. The review branch is open and I'd like your eyes on the retry semantics in particular — Grindstone silently dropped jobs after three failures, and Relayline doesn't, so downstream consumers may see duplicates. Cutover is staged per-tenant, so on-call impact should be minimal, but alerts may look unfamiliar. The migration plan, rollback steps, and tenant schedule are documented here.

wiki page, tajef-kadup: https://sentry.paliqgrid.local/settings/merge_requests/job/browse/view/projects/projects/950c02057f35fcefa1b8dd31

14:32 — Root cause confirmed: the Orchardline GraphQL resolver fetched vendor records per-node, producing 1,200+ queries per request. We introduced a batched dataloader keyed on vendor ID, cutting p95 latency from 3.4s to 210ms. Future maintainers: keep the loader scoped per-request to avoid stale cache reads. The fix shipped in the build noted below.

session token of kagup-hahaf = htk3_2b8